Three Bristol-based lawyers have set up a new specialist dispute resolution boutique practice after leaving one of the city’s largest full-service legal firms.

Partners Richard Loney, Alistair Stewart and Sarah Holland – who previously worked at Lyons Davidson – have launched Loney Steward Holland to specialise in the full range of commercial litigation. 

Based in Bristol but with national reach, the partners have niche expertise in insurance coverage disputes and act for policyholders, brokers and insurers.

They say have established the firm to provide a truly independent, expert and agile service while cutting out the overheads and duplicated costs associated with larger, tied, firms.

Richard Loney, pictured above right, worked at Lyons Davidson for 18 years and was a partner head of its specialist litigation department, leading a team of more than 25 lawyers.

Alistair Stewart, pictured below, was a partner in Lyons Davidson’s commercial litigation department and worked at the firm for more than nine years. Sarah Holland, pictured below, spent six years at Lyons Davidson as a lawyer.

Between them they have 40 years’ specialist litigation experience.

Based at Temple Quay, Loney Steward Holland is benefiting from the partners’ client following to include continuing to act on an array of complex high-value disputes.

Each partner has a wealth of experience in insurance disputes, having acted for parties on both sides of the fence for many years in complex and high-value coverage matters.
